Output e90c53bc2abf16385e6a289d85305c391ff23d23b201c0328fbed30a19711926:20

value
57329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d01f5f9fbbf8a6f24a8d2a616663d962e31f61b OP_EQUAL
address
3G1CMuLCp9VvQVRayZfjSSJeZrfV7qqEuB
transaction
e90c53bc2abf16385e6a289d85305c391ff23d23b201c0328fbed30a19711926